华夏学术资源库

数据库毕设参考文献如何高效选取?

核心教材与理论基础类

这类文献是你的“内功心法”,用于夯实理论基础,确保你的设计在概念上是正确和严谨的。

数据库毕设参考文献如何高效选取?-图1
(图片来源网络,侵删)
  1. 数据库系统概论

    • 《数据库系统概论》(第5版) - 王珊, 萨师煊
      • 推荐理由:国内高校最经典的数据库教材,内容全面,涵盖了关系数据库理论、SQL语言、数据库设计、事务管理、存储过程等所有核心知识点,如果你的课题偏向传统关系型数据库,这本书是必读的。
    • 《Database System Concepts》(7th Edition) - Abraham Silberschatz, Henry F. Korth, S. Sudarshan
      • 推荐理由:国际公认的“圣经”级教材,内容比王珊的书更深入、更前沿,涵盖了关系模型、NoSQL、数据仓库、大数据等更多主题,英文阅读能力强的同学强烈推荐,能极大提升你的专业视野。
  2. 数据库设计范式

    • 相关论文或书籍章节:通常在上述教材中都有详细讲解,特别是第三范式(3NF)和Boyce-Codd范式(BCNF)。
    • 推荐理由:数据库设计的灵魂,你的项目E-R图和表结构设计是否合理,直接关系到数据冗余、更新异常等问题,这部分理论必须扎实。
  3. SQL语言与高级特性

    • 《SQL必知必会》 - Ben Forta
      • 推荐理由:一本薄而精的SQL入门和速查手册,帮助你快速掌握增删改查、连接、子查询等核心语法。
    • 具体数据库的官方文档:MySQL 官方文档、PostgreSQL 官方文档、SQL Server 文档、Oracle Database Documentation。
      • 推荐理由最重要、最权威的参考资料,当你需要使用特定数据库的函数、存储过程、触发器、索引优化等高级特性时,官方文档是唯一准确的信息来源。

关键技术与前沿方向类

如果你的课题不是做一个简单的CRUD系统,而是涉及某个特定技术领域,那么以下文献至关重要。

数据库毕设参考文献如何高效选取?-图2
(图片来源网络,侵删)

NoSQL数据库

如果你的项目涉及海量数据、高并发、或非结构化数据(如社交网络、物联网、日志分析),可能会用到NoSQL。

  • 论文/综述类
    • "NoSQL: A Survey and Decision Guide" - Pramod J. Sadalage, Martin Fowler
      • 推荐理由:一篇非常经典的NoSQL入门和选型指南,清晰地介绍了各种NoSQL数据库的优缺点和适用场景。
  • 具体技术文档
    • MongoDB University: 官方提供的免费在线课程,系统学习文档型数据库。
    • Redis 官方文档: 学习键值型数据库,常用于缓存和消息队列。
    • Cassandra 官方文档: 学习宽列型数据库,适用于高写入和分布式场景。

大数据与数据仓库

如果你的课题需要处理TB甚至PB级别的数据,并进行OLAP(在线分析处理),那么大数据技术是核心。

  • 书籍
    • 《Hadoop权威指南》 - Tom White
      • 推荐理由:全面介绍Hadoop生态系统(HDFS, MapReduce, YARN)的入门经典。
    • 《数据仓库工具箱:维度建模的权威指南》 - Ralph Kimball
      • 推荐理由:数据仓库领域“维度建模”理论的奠基之作,如果你的项目涉及数据仓库构建和BI报表,这本书是必读圣经。
  • 技术框架文档
    • Apache Spark 官方文档: 现代大数据处理的事实标准,比MapReduce更高效。
    • Apache Flink 官方文档: 流处理领域的佼佼者,适用于实时数据分析。
    • Hive/Presto/Impala 官方文档: 基于Hadoop的数据仓库查询工具。

数据库安全与隐私

如果你的系统涉及敏感信息(如金融、医疗数据),安全是重中之重。

  • 书籍
    • 《数据库系统实现》 - Hector Garcia-Molina, Jeffrey D. Ullman, Jennifer Widom
      • 推荐理由:深入探讨了数据库的内部实现,包括访问控制、加密、审计等安全机制,比概论类书籍更硬核。
  • 论文
    • 搜索关键词:"Database Security", "Access Control", "Data Encryption", "Differential Privacy",可以找到大量关于SQL注入防护、访问控制模型、数据脱敏等主题的学术论文。

数据库性能优化

几乎所有数据库项目都会遇到性能瓶颈。

数据库毕设参考文献如何高效选取?-图3
(图片来源网络,侵删)
  • 书籍
    • 《高性能MySQL》 - Baron Schwartz, Peter Zaitsev, Vadim Tkachenko
      • 推荐理由:MySQL优化的“红宝书”,从索引、查询、锁、架构等各个维度深入讲解,非常实用。
  • 技术博客与文档
    • 官方性能调优指南:各大数据库厂商都会提供详细的性能调优白皮书。
    • 执行计划分析:学习如何使用 EXPLAIN (MySQL) 或 EXPLAIN ANALYZE (PostgreSQL) 命令来分析SQL查询的瓶颈。

毕业设计论文写作规范类

这部分文献帮助你把好的研究成果,用规范、专业的格式呈现出来。

  1. 《文后参考文献著录规则》(GB/T 7714-2025)
    • 推荐理由:中国国家标准,规定了学位论文中参考文献的格式,你的学校图书馆网站上通常有PDF版本下载,严格按照这个格式排版参考文献,是毕业设计的基本要求。
  2. 《学位论文编写规则》(GB/T 7713.1-2006)
    • 推荐理由:规定了学位论文的编写结构,包括封面、目录、正文、参考文献等部分。
  3. 本校的毕业设计(论文)撰写模板
    • 推荐理由最直接、最需要遵守的规范,学校通常会提供Word或LaTeX模板,里面包含了字体、字号、行距、图表格式、参考文献引用格式等所有细节。

如何查找和使用这些文献?

  1. 利用学术数据库

    • 中文:中国知网、万方数据、维普资讯,搜索你的课题关键词,可以找到大量相关的期刊论文、硕博论文。
    • 英文:Google Scholar、IEEE Xplore、ACM Digital Library、ScienceDirect、SpringerLink,搜索英文关键词,可以找到国际前沿的研究成果。
    • 技巧:在查找文献时,一定要看参考文献列表,顺藤摸瓜,可以找到更多高质量的“老”文献。
  2. 善用图书馆资源

    你的大学图书馆购买了大量的电子图书和数据库资源,是免费的宝藏。

  3. 文献管理工具

    • 强烈推荐使用 Zotero, EndNote, Mendeley 等工具,这些工具可以帮你:
      • 收集和整理文献,自动抓取文献信息。
      • 在Word中插入引文,并自动生成符合GB/T 7714规范的参考文献列表,省去大量手动排版的时间,且不易出错。

总结与建议

文献类别 推荐资源 在毕业设计中的作用
核心理论 王珊《数据库概论》、Silberschatz《Database System Concepts》 搭建项目理论框架,确保设计基础扎实。
关键技术 NoSQL/大数据官方文档、特定技术书籍(如《高性能MySQL》) 实现项目核心功能,解决特定技术难题。
前沿方向 Google Scholar、IEEE/ACM论文 体现研究深度,为创新点提供理论支持。
写作规范 GB/T 7714标准、本校论文模板 保证论文格式规范,顺利通过形式审查。

最后的小贴士

  • 文献要新也要旧:经典教材和“老”论文(如范式论文)是你的根基,而近3-5年的新文献则能体现你的研究前沿性。
  • 文献质量 > 数量:5篇高质量的、与你课题高度相关的文献,比20篇泛泛而谈的文献更有价值。
  • 文献要“用起来”:不要只是列出来,而是在你的论文中引用它们,来支持你的观点、方法或设计决策。“在设计数据库模式时,我们遵循了第三范式(王珊, 2025),以减少数据冗余。”

希望这份详细的参考文献指南能对你的毕业设计有所帮助!祝你顺利完成!

分享:
扫描分享到社交APP
上一篇
下一篇